The submarine cable is an electrical or optical cable used to transmit data or electrical energy under water, usually in the ocean. They are used to connect continents or islands between them or to connect offshore drilling platforms to land control centers.

Modern submarine cables can also be used for underwater communication for navigation systems, surveillance systems and security systems.

Submarine cable

The transoceanic cable is a submarine cable which connects different continents to transmit data (voice, video, computer data) Through optical fibers. These cables are generally used to provide high speed internet connectivity to different countries. There are dozens of transoanic cables currently in service in the world, connecting the continents between them.
Driver : Copper or aluminum
Isolation : XLPE
Gaine d’isolation : Extruded semiconductor compound
Water protection : Semiconductor waterproof strip
Shielding : Copper ribbons
Separator : Plastic film
Armor : Galvanized steel son, ensuring mechanical protection and traction stability.
Outer sheath : Jute canvas ribbons, Bituminous compound, polypropylene strings.

Optical fiber submarine cable

Optical fibers which make up cables are very fine glass or plastic wires which transport light signals through their length. Light signals are then converted into electronic data to be transmitted to their destination. Optical fiber submarine cables are the main data transmission infrastructure used for international communications and Internet connectivity.

How the submarine cable works?

Internet submarine cables work by transmitting data through optical fibers that are inside the cable.

Optical fibers are extremely fine glass or plastic wires that can transmit light signals at high speeds.

The data is converted into light signals by transmitters at the end of each cable, then transmitted along the optical fiber at the speed of light.

At the other end, Light signals are converted into data by receivers.

Internet submarine cables are generally placed by specially equipped ships.

Once in place, The cables are buried in the bottom of the sea to protect them from ships, marine animals and storms.

The cables are also protected by a steel or plastic sheath to strengthen their resistance to damage.

There exists Several types of underwater cables d’Internet, each with different characteristics in terms of data flow and transmission capacity.

The most recent cables can carry data at speeds up to 100 Gbps, which allows rapid and reliable data transmission.

But submarine cables do not cover all regions of the planet, So there are relays, satellites or land cables that complement their coverage to allow overall connectivity.
